The two Ascorbyl Tetraisopalmitate and Ethyl Ascorbic Acid are preferred derivatives of Vitamin C Employed in skincare formulations, but they have got distinctive Homes which make them suited for various pores and skin issues and formulations.

1. Ascorbyl Tetraisopalmitate:
Solubility: Oil-soluble
Security: Remarkably secure; considerably less at risk of oxidation in comparison with pure Vitamin C
Penetration: Its oil-soluble character makes it possible for it to penetrate further in the skin, reaching the lipid layer for enhanced usefulness.
Principal Positive aspects:
Strong antioxidant action
Stimulates collagen manufacturing
Lowers hyperpigmentation and evens pores and skin tone
Supplies anti-growing old Gains by smoothing great strains and wrinkles
A lot less annoying plus much more suited to sensitive skin types
Use: Popular in anti-growing old and brightening serums, creams, and sunscreens.
two. Ethyl Ascorbic Acid:
Solubility: Water-soluble
Stability: Reasonably steady when compared with pure ascorbic acid; far more stable than L-ascorbic acid but much less stable than Ascorbyl Tetraisopalmitate.
Penetration: For a drinking water-soluble type, it works effectively in hydrophilic environments and it is effective during the upper levels in the pores and skin.
Major Advantages:
Potent brightening results by inhibiting melanin output
Powerful antioxidant that protects in opposition to absolutely free radicals
Supports collagen synthesis, promoting firmness and elasticity
Lightens dim spots and enhances pores and skin tone
Usage: Commonly found in brightening serums, lightweight formulations, and drinking water-centered merchandise.
Key Discrepancies:
Solubility: Ascorbyl Tetraisopalmitate is oil-soluble, making it appropriate Ethyl Ascorbic Acid for oil-dependent formulation and further skin penetration, While Ethyl Ascorbic Acid is h2o-soluble, perfect for light-weight, water-primarily based products.
Security: Ascorbyl Tetraisopalmitate has a tendency to be a lot more steady, specifically in extended-phrase formulations, when Ethyl Ascorbic Acid is a lot more secure than pure Vitamin C but can still degrade as time passes.
Skin Sensitivity: Ascorbyl Tetraisopalmitate is usually gentler and more unlikely to lead to irritation, even though Ethyl Ascorbic Acid is suited to quite a few pores and skin styles but may be slightly much more annoying for very delicate pores and skin.
Conclusion:
The two Ascorbyl Tetraisopalmitate and Ethyl Ascorbic Acid offer you great Added benefits as Vitamin C derivatives, but These are preferred determined by formulation demands. Ascorbyl Tetraisopalmitate is ideal for deeper penetration and oil-based products and solutions, though Ethyl Ascorbic Acid will work Ascorbyl Tetraisopalmitate properly in water-based products with a deal with brightening and antioxidant safety.
